Fine-Tuning Product Regimens for Warmer Days


One of the most reliable means to refresh a skincare procedure is by rethinking the items your clients make use of daily. As temperature levels climb, hefty occlusive items might no more serve them well. Take into consideration recommending lighter hydration and changing from rich creams to gel-based or water-based options.


Cleansing is an additional essential area where refined adjustments can make a significant distinction. In the springtime, the skin might create more oil and sweat, especially with enhanced activity and time outdoors. Recommend stabilizing cleansers that support the skin barrier while thoroughly getting rid of impurities. Encourage customers to stay clear of extreme stripping items, which can cause more oil production and level of sensitivity.


Certainly, SPF is non-negotiable year-round, however spring is a perfect time to increase down on sunlight protection. With longer daytime hours and more time invested outside, a broad-spectrum SPF must belong to every early morning routine. Offer customers options that really feel lightweight and breathable to sustain daily wear.

Addressing Seasonal Skin Stressors Head-On


Spring isn't just sunlight and roses. It additionally brings seasonal allergic reactions, increased pollen, and a higher possibility of irritation or flare-ups. As a proactive skincare professional, anticipate these problems and construct preventative procedures into your client methods.


Seek indicators of animated skin, such as redness, dryness, or itching, specifically in clients prone to seasonal allergic reactions. Focus on calming active ingredients and obstacle support. Advise way of life changes, such as cleaning the face after being outdoors, to decrease irritant direct exposure.


Hydration remains crucial, also as humidity surges. However hydration does not have to indicate heavy. Urge the use of hydrating hazes, serums with hyaluronic acid, and light-weight lotions that soak up rapidly while maintaining the skin plump.

Making Protocol Adjustments Personal


No two skins are alike, which implies no two spring protocols should be identical. Utilize this seasonal change as a possibility to reconnect with customers on an individual level. Offer springtime skin check-ins or mini-consultations to analyze progression and make thoughtful modifications.


Listen to their issues. Are they feeling oily? Bursting out a lot more? Observing pigmentation or redness? Utilize their comments to direct your adjustments. You could recommend incorporating active ingredients like niacinamide for relaxing, vitamin C for brightening, or light-weight anti-oxidants to support skin throughout boosted sun direct exposure.


Always enhance that these updates are not simply reactions, yet part of a wider strategy to advance the skin. Clients will certainly value your attention to information and your commitment to keeping their care procedures aligned with their altering needs.
